I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

SharePoint .NET Discussion :

Modification CSS sous Sharepoint 2010


Sujet :

SharePoint .NET

  1. #1
    Membre éclairé
    Homme Profil pro
    Responsable Applicatif / Développeur
    Inscrit en
    Mai 2007
    Messages
    495
    Détails du profil
    Informations personnelles :
    Sexe : Homme

    Informations professionnelles :
    Activité : Responsable Applicatif / Développeur

    Informations forums :
    Inscription : Mai 2007
    Messages : 495
    Par défaut Modification CSS sous Sharepoint 2010
    Bonjour, j'ai fait un site d'équipe sous sharepoint 2010 foundation.
    Mais quand je l'ouvre avec sharepoint designer 2010, j'essaye de modifier la page
    Accueil.aspx avec le nom du css ou de la copier et de mettre un autre css et cela ne fonctionne pas.


    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    <SharePoint:CssRegistration runat="server" Name="wiki.css" />
    Comment faire pour rajouter un autre css (car si je modifie celui là tout les autres sites utilisant ce css seront modifiés).

    Merci

  2. #2
    Expert confirmé Avatar de Lapinpanda
    Homme Profil pro
    Développeur .NET
    Inscrit en
    Juin 2009
    Messages
    3 230
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France

    Informations professionnelles :
    Activité : Développeur .NET

    Informations forums :
    Inscription : Juin 2009
    Messages : 3 230
    Par défaut
    une balise <link> suffit dans ta page aspx

  3. #3
    Membre éclairé
    Homme Profil pro
    Responsable Applicatif / Développeur
    Inscrit en
    Mai 2007
    Messages
    495
    Détails du profil
    Informations personnelles :
    Sexe : Homme

    Informations professionnelles :
    Activité : Responsable Applicatif / Développeur

    Informations forums :
    Inscription : Mai 2007
    Messages : 495
    Par défaut
    Oui mais si je mets une balise CSS dans mon fichier accueil.aspx dans designer, en enregistrant sharepoint designer supprime la ligne que j'ai ajouté après m'avoir dit que le serveur pouvais supprimer du code non sécurisé

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    <link rel="stylesheet" type="text/css" href="Style.css" />

  4. #4
    Membre éclairé
    Homme Profil pro
    Responsable Applicatif / Développeur
    Inscrit en
    Mai 2007
    Messages
    495
    Détails du profil
    Informations personnelles :
    Sexe : Homme

    Informations professionnelles :
    Activité : Responsable Applicatif / Développeur

    Informations forums :
    Inscription : Mai 2007
    Messages : 495
    Par défaut
    J'ai enfin réussi a modifier le fichier .aspx en faisant "modifier par le bloc notes"

    Cependant quand je modifie la pas .aspx j'ai ce message :
    La page active a été personnalisée à partir de son modèle. Rétablir le modèle.
    sur mon site, et la page n'est pas modifiée.

  5. #5
    Expert confirmé Avatar de Lapinpanda
    Homme Profil pro
    Développeur .NET
    Inscrit en
    Juin 2009
    Messages
    3 230
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France

    Informations professionnelles :
    Activité : Développeur .NET

    Informations forums :
    Inscription : Juin 2009
    Messages : 3 230
    Par défaut
    a quel endroit insère tu ta balise link? il y a des content place holder et on doit mettre la balise dedans. Enfin on ne peut pas mettre la balise link dans n'importe quel place holder

  6. #6
    Membre éclairé
    Homme Profil pro
    Responsable Applicatif / Développeur
    Inscrit en
    Mai 2007
    Messages
    495
    Détails du profil
    Informations personnelles :
    Sexe : Homme

    Informations professionnelles :
    Activité : Responsable Applicatif / Développeur

    Informations forums :
    Inscription : Mai 2007
    Messages : 495
    Par défaut
    Si je fais un :


    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    <asp:Content ContentPlaceHolderId="PlaceHolderAdditionalPageHead" runat="server">
     
    	<SharePoint:UIVersionedContent UIVersion="4" runat="server"><ContentTemplate>
    		<SharePoint:CssRegistration runat="server" Name="test.css" />
    	</ContentTemplate></SharePoint:UIVersionedContent>
    </asp:Content>
    ou un :

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    <asp:Content ContentPlaceHolderId="PlaceHolderAdditionalPageHead" runat="server">
     
    	<SharePoint:UIVersionedContent UIVersion="4" runat="server"><ContentTemplate>
    	<link rel="stylesheet" type="text/css" href="Style.css" />
    	</ContentTemplate></SharePoint:UIVersionedContent>
    </asp:Content>
    Sharepoint Designer supprime tout quand j'enregistre.

  7. #7
    Expert confirmé Avatar de Lapinpanda
    Homme Profil pro
    Développeur .NET
    Inscrit en
    Juin 2009
    Messages
    3 230
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France

    Informations professionnelles :
    Activité : Développeur .NET

    Informations forums :
    Inscription : Juin 2009
    Messages : 3 230
    Par défaut
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    <asp:Content ContentPlaceHolderId="PlaceHolderAdditionalPageHead" runat="server">
    	<link rel="stylesheet" type="text/css" href="Style.css" />
    </asp:Content>
    Plus simplement non? j'ai jamais fait autrement

  8. #8
    Membre éclairé
    Homme Profil pro
    Responsable Applicatif / Développeur
    Inscrit en
    Mai 2007
    Messages
    495
    Détails du profil
    Informations personnelles :
    Sexe : Homme

    Informations professionnelles :
    Activité : Responsable Applicatif / Développeur

    Informations forums :
    Inscription : Mai 2007
    Messages : 495
    Par défaut
    Si jamais je rentre le code :

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    <asp:Content ContentPlaceHolderId="PlaceHolderAdditionalPageHead" runat="server">
    	<link rel="stylesheet" type="text/css" href="Style.css" />
    </asp:Content>
    dans mon accueil.aspx

    J'ai le message suivant à l'enregistrement :

    Le contenu dans le champ de formulaire incorporé peut etre modifié par le serveur pour supprimer le contenu non sécurisé, voulez vous voir les résultats de l'enregistrement
    Si je clique sur oui, sharepoint designer supprime les lignes que je viens d'insérer

  9. #9
    Expert confirmé Avatar de Lapinpanda
    Homme Profil pro
    Développeur .NET
    Inscrit en
    Juin 2009
    Messages
    3 230
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France

    Informations professionnelles :
    Activité : Développeur .NET

    Informations forums :
    Inscription : Juin 2009
    Messages : 3 230
    Par défaut
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    <asp:Content ContentPlaceHolderId="PlaceHolderTitleAreaClass" runat="server">
    	<link rel="stylesheet" type="text/css" href="Style.css" />
    </asp:Content>

    As tu ce content place holder?

  10. #10
    Membre éclairé
    Homme Profil pro
    Responsable Applicatif / Développeur
    Inscrit en
    Mai 2007
    Messages
    495
    Détails du profil
    Informations personnelles :
    Sexe : Homme

    Informations professionnelles :
    Activité : Responsable Applicatif / Développeur

    Informations forums :
    Inscription : Mai 2007
    Messages : 495
    Par défaut
    Merci j'arrive à faire quelques modifs maintenant

    par contre j'ai un message jaune sur ma page sharepoint :


    La page active a été personnalisée à partir de son modèle. Rétablir le modèle.
    Je n'arrive pas à la supprimer

  11. #11
    Expert confirmé Avatar de Lapinpanda
    Homme Profil pro
    Développeur .NET
    Inscrit en
    Juin 2009
    Messages
    3 230
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France

    Informations professionnelles :
    Activité : Développeur .NET

    Informations forums :
    Inscription : Juin 2009
    Messages : 3 230
    Par défaut
    Je connais ps sharepoint 2010 sorry

  12. #12
    Membre confirmé
    Profil pro
    Inscrit en
    Juin 2005
    Messages
    135
    Détails du profil
    Informations personnelles :
    Âge : 42
    Localisation : France, Paris (Île de France)

    Informations forums :
    Inscription : Juin 2005
    Messages : 135
    Par défaut
    Sur quel type de fichier travailles tu? Une masterpage ou un page layout?
    Et dernière question : est ce que tu veux que ta feuille de style soit chargée quelque soit la page de ton site courant?

    Car tu veux travailler sur le placeholder AdditionnalPageHead mais tu n'es pas obligé. Si tu ne veux pas te prendre la tête que tu veux charger ta css quelle que soit la page, ouvres ta master page et dans la balise head ajoute ta déclaration :

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    <link rel="stylesheet" type="text/css" href="Style.css" />
    bien sûr le href doit pointer vers ton fichier. doc il peut être de la forme suivante si tu places le fichier css dans le répertoire LAYOUTS

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    <link rel="stylesheet" type="text/css" href="/_layouts/MonSite/Style.css" />
    ou de la forme ci dessous si tu mets la css dans la liste STYLE LIBRARY à la racine de ta collection de sites

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    <link rel="stylesheet" type="text/css" href="/Style%20Library/Style.css" />
    Et le tout es joué !

Discussions similaires

  1. Réponses: 2
    Dernier message: 14/08/2012, 12h07
  2. Silverlight SQL Server sous SharePoint 2010
    Par Logann23 dans le forum Silverlight
    Réponses: 1
    Dernier message: 16/03/2012, 12h19
  3. Mode de connexion mixte sous Sharepoint 2010
    Par scornille dans le forum Configuration
    Réponses: 1
    Dernier message: 11/03/2011, 17h25
  4. Rubricage sous Sharepoint 2010
    Par jbpressac dans le forum Développement Sharepoint
    Réponses: 2
    Dernier message: 01/03/2011, 19h16
  5. Modification CSS sous Dotclear
    Par evil31 dans le forum Mise en page CSS
    Réponses: 1
    Dernier message: 16/02/2008, 23h53

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o